Electrical Connectors

General Guide & Overview

Electrical connectors are vital components in the world of electronics and electrical systems. They play a crucial role in joining subsections of circuits together, enabling easy disconnection when necessary. These connectors are commonly used for power inputs, peripheral connections, and replaceable boards. With so many types of electrical connectors available, each with its unique features and applications, it's essential to have a comprehensive understanding of them.

FAQ

Electrical connectors are essential components used to join subsections of circuits together, allowing for easy disconnection when necessary. They are commonly used for power inputs, peripheral connections, and replaceable boards.

There are various types of electrical connectors available, each with its own unique features and applications. Some common types include: - USB connectors - HDMI connectors - RJ45 connectors (Ethernet) - Audio connectors (such as headphone jacks) - Power connectors (such as AC and DC connectors) - BNC connectors (used in video and audio applications) - DIN connectors (commonly used in audio and video equipment) - XLR connectors (used in professional audio applications)

Electrical connectors provide a reliable and secure connection between different components, allowing for easy assembly, disassembly, and maintenance. This feature makes it convenient to replace or upgrade specific parts of a circuit without the need for extensive rewiring.

When selecting an electrical connector, it's important to consider factors such as current rating, voltage rating, operating temperature, contact pitch, and the specific needs of your application. By evaluating these aspects, you can ensure compatibility and optimal performance for your electrical system.

Picking the right electrical connector is crucial to ensure the performance and reliability of your electrical system. Using an improper connector may result in poor connections, power loss, or even electrical failures. Additionally, selecting the correct connector type can enhance compatibility and streamline the overall functionality of your circuits.
